Position Title: Pool Grille Attendant
Reports to: Food and Beverage Managers, Assistant General Manager
Supervises: None
FLSA Status: Non-Exempt
JOB SUMMARY
The Pool Attendant position is responsible for greeting and serving members and guests in our pool area and pool side café, ensuring a quality member experience with the highest level of member and guest satisfaction.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ES INCLUDE, BUT ARE NOT LIMITED TO:
- Reports to work on time and in proper uniform
- Completes assigned set-up and break-down side work
- Greets members and their guests and assists in checking them in upon arriving to the pool
- Provide immediate attention to members and guests and their children
- Efficiently serves food and beverages in a friendly and courteous manner
- Knowledgeable about food and beverage offerings
- Ensures correct member names and numbers are inputted for accurate billing
- Assembles food/beverages to be delivered to member’s seating areas
- Properly serves and clears food and beverages according to club standards of service
- Checks back to ensure member/guest satisfaction
- Removes soiled dishes and keeps pool area clean
- Properly communicates with management on issues with food and/or service
- Completes and turns in shift summary with all tickets in order and signed by member
- Assists in keeping all dining and service areas clean and organized throughout service
- Follows all club, state and federal policies, standards, and laws regarding service of alcohol to members and their guests
- Assists in the laundering of pool towels
- Completes other duties as assigned by supervisor or other department heads
EDUCATION AND/OR EXPERIENCE
One year of food and beverage experience a plus, but not required
JOB KNOWLEDGE, CORE COMPETENCIES AND EXPECTATIONS
- Excellent customer service skills
- Professional appearance and demeanor
- Knowledgeable about the menu and upcoming member events
- Excellent verbal communication skills and active listening skills
- Ability to accurately record food & beverage orders and deliver to guests
- Ability to connect with members by name
- Follows all food & beverage health safety guidelines
Physical Requirements
- Must be 16 years of age or older
- Must be able to withstand working in outdoor conditions including heat/humidity
- Must be able to remain in a stationary position for long periods of time
- Must be able to move about the pool deck to service guests
- Continuous repetitive motions
- Frequent lifting and carrying of items up to 50 lbs.
- Occasional pushing and pulling of items up to 50 lbs.

How to Get Visa Sponsorship in GREENVILLE COUNTRY CLUB Visa Sponsorship USA
Target seasonal and hospitality roles
Greenville Country Club's sponsorship activity is concentrated in seasonal, grounds, and hospitality positions typical of private clubs. Focus your application on roles in food service, turf management, and facility operations where H-2B sponsorship is most commonly used.
Understand the H-2B visa timeline
H-2B sponsorship follows strict seasonal filing deadlines tied to the club's operational calendar. Research peak season start dates at Greenville Country Club and work backward, the employer must file well in advance of your intended start date.
Demonstrate seasonal work experience
Private country clubs hiring on H-2B visas look for candidates with verifiable experience in comparable seasonal environments. Highlight prior work at golf clubs, resorts, or recreational facilities to show you can perform reliably within a defined seasonal contract.
Ask directly about return worker preference
Many H-2B employers, including private clubs, prioritize returning workers when rehiring each season. When reaching out to Greenville Country Club, ask whether they prefer applicants who have completed a prior H-2B contract with them or a similar employer.

Prepare for a defined-term employment structure
H-2B roles at country clubs are tied to a fixed season with a specific end date. Be ready to clearly articulate your intent to return home after the season ends, consular officers and employers both look for this when evaluating H-2B applicants.

Does GREENVILLE COUNTRY CLUB sponsor H-1B visas?
Greenville Country Club does not have a known track record of sponsoring H-1B visas. Its sponsorship activity is in the H-2B category, which is designed for temporary, seasonal, non-agricultural workers. Job seekers seeking H-1B sponsorship should focus on employers in industries with higher demand for specialty occupation roles.
What visa types does GREENVILLE COUNTRY CLUB sponsor?
Greenville Country Club sponsors the H-2B visa, which covers temporary foreign workers filling seasonal positions that U.S. workers are not available to fill. This is common in the Sports & Recreation industry, particularly at private clubs that operate on a seasonal calendar and need reliable staffing for grounds, hospitality, and service roles.
What kinds of roles at GREENVILLE COUNTRY CLUB are typically sponsored?
Sponsored roles at Greenville Country Club tend to fall within the operational needs of a private country club, turf maintenance, groundskeeping, food and beverage service, and general facility support. These are the positions most aligned with H-2B eligibility, as they are tied to a defined season and are difficult to fill consistently with local labor.
How do I apply for a sponsored position at GREENVILLE COUNTRY CLUB?
Start by identifying open seasonal roles and contacting the club's HR or operations team directly to confirm sponsorship availability for the current season. H-2B sponsorship requires employer-initiated filing with the Department of Labor before you can apply for the visa itself, so early outreach ahead of the club's peak season is essential.
